As more travelers embrace vaping as an alternative to traditional smoking, questions arise about the regulations governing the transportation of vape products across international borders. One common query is, “Is it ok to bring a vape to Saudi Arabia?” The answer is not straightforward, as it involves understanding the country’s legal stance on vaping and related products.
Saudi Arabia has stringent laws regarding tobacco and nicotine products, reflecting its cultural and religious values. The Saudi government officially recognizes the health risks associated with smoking and vaping, implementing regulations to control their use. Therefore, before embarking on your journey, it’s crucial to be aware of these regulations to avoid potential legal issues upon arrival.
According to Saudi regulations, bringing a vape device into the country is permissible, but there are significant restrictions on the e-liquids and accessories. Travelers are allowed to carry a limited quantity of e-liquids, typically around 1-2 bottles (up to 100ml each), though this can vary. It is advisable to check the latest customs regulations through official channels or travel advisory websites.
Additionally, all vape products brought into Saudi Arabia must have clear labeling that includes the ingredients and nicotine content. E-liquids containing certain substances may be prohibited, so it’s essential to ensure that your products comply with local laws. Any vaping products that are in violation of these regulations could be confiscated at customs, and in some cases, travelers may face fines or other penalties.
Moreover, it is important to keep in mind where and when you can use your vape once you arrive in the kingdom. Vaping is generally banned in public spaces, including airports, malls, restaurants, and public transportation. Therefore, you should seek designated areas or private places to use your device if you decide to do so.
